What were the main reasons for the Anglo-French rivalry in India?
Advertisements
Solution
The French cherished the ambition of the French Empire in India. But this ambition was challenged by the English. This led to Anglo-French rivalry and the three Carnatic Wars. The French were defeated and the English became Supreme in the South. From this base, the English conquered the rest of India.
